Overview
EN 13126-12:2025 - published by CEN - defines requirements and test methods for side hung projecting reversible hardware used on windows and door-height windows. The standard covers functional performance, durability, strength, security and corrosion resistance of hardware that supports outward-opening, reversible (cleaning-from-inside) sash movements. It applies whether or not the hardware includes integral restrictors (restrictors are tested per EN 13126-5).
Key topics and requirements
- Scope and applicability
- Applies to side hung projecting reversible hinges/assemblies for windows and door-height windows.
- Specimens: hardware tested mounted on a window without gaskets to accommodate components.
- Classification (four-box system)
- Box 1 - Durability: Grades H1 = 5 000 cycles, H2 = 10 000 cycles, H3 = 20 000 cycles.
- Box 2 - Mass: Tested sash mass in 10 kg steps (e.g., 030 = 30 kg, 050 = 50 kg).
- Box 3 - Corrosion resistance: Grade determined in accordance with corrosion requirements (see clause on corrosion).
- Box 4 - Test sizes: Sash Rebate Width (SRW) x Sash Rebate Height (SRH) in mm (test size chosen to be the most severe recommended by manufacturer).
- Performance and test methods
- Ease of sash movement: Initiating and sustaining movement shall not exceed 100 N.
- Durability (cycling): Tests at H1 / H2 / H3 cycle counts (+1% tolerance); hardware must continue to function normally after cycling.
- Obstructed track test: Hardware must tolerate abusive forces from obstructions and continue to function.
- Static load and additional load tests: Verify mechanical strength; sash-to-frame clearance shall not increase by more than 3 mm after static load.
- Corrosion resistance: Requirements and tests referenced (see EN 1670).
- Marking and documentation
- Classification information shall be presented together with the standard number (EN 13126-12).

European foreword
This document (EN 13126-12:2025) has been prepared by Technical Committee CEN/TC 33 “Doors,
windows, shutters, building hardware and curtain walling”, the secretariat of which is held by AFNOR.
This European Standard shall be given the status of a national standard, either by publication of an
identical text or by endorsement, at the latest by June 2026, and conflicting national standards shall be
withdrawn at the latest by June 2026.
Attention is drawn to the possibility that some of the elements of this document may be the subject of
patent rights. CEN shall not be held responsible for identifying any or all such patent rights.
This document supersedes EN 13126-12:2008.
12:2008:
— EN 13126-12 now is independent from EN 13126-1; all necessary information is included without
the need of any further information from EN 13126-1;
— several editorial changes in the wording for a better understanding;
— terms under 3.6 'specimen’, 3.7 'sample', 3.8 'test-rig', 3.9 ‘test equipment and 3.10 'supporting
subframe' added;
— under 4.1 classification system changed completely; former digits 1 (Category of use), 4 (Fire
resistance), 5 (Safety in use) and 8 (Application) deleted; former digit 2 changed into box 1
(Durability), former digit 3 changed into box 2 (Mass), former digit 6 changed into box 3 (Corrosion
resistance), former Digit 7 has been deleted in addition to former digits 1, 4 and 5, former digit 9
changed into box 4 (Test sizes);
— under 4.2 new grades for the number of cycles defined; H1 (5 000), H2 (10 000) and H3 (20 000);
see also 5.4;
— under 4.6 new example added for the new classification;
— under 5.4 new grades for the number of cycles defined; H1 (5 000), H2 (10 000) and H3 (20 000) in
accordance with 4.2 established;
— under 5.8. ‘Corrosion resistance’ new text added;
— under Clause 6 subclauses 6.1 ‘Test-rig’ and 6.2 ‘Specimen’ added or text amended;
— under 7.7 ‘Corrosion resistance’ text modified;
— new Clause 8 ‘Marking’ added;

3.1
integrated restrictor
mechanism that is an integral part of the side hung projecting reversible hardware that limits the initial
opening of the window and can also hold an opening light firmly in the reverse position
3.2
bottom slider
assembly consisting of plate and swivel bracket fitted to sash, which guides movement in horizontal plane
3.3
